Delphi коддинг

Правила написания Delphi/Pascal-программ

1. Основной текст любой программы начинается служебным словом BEGIN и заканчивается словом END. после чего следует точка. Без точки программа считается не законченной. И наоборот, если в программе находится точка, то все команды, которые следуют за ней игнорируются (поскольку программа завершена).

2. В конце каждой команды ставится точка с запятой («;») — символ, разделяющий команды между собой.


3. После команды, которая находится перед end, точку с запятой («;») желательно не устанавливать, поскольку будет считаться, что перед end еще один пустой оператор.

4. Команды в Pascal можно записывать в одну строку, хотя для облегчения читабельности программы желательно каждую команду указывать с новой строки.

5. Если пользователь желает поместить в текст программы комментарии, то их необходимо указывать в фигурных скобках (вместо фигурных скобок можно указывать альтернативный набор символов — (*,,, *)) или {…}. Этот же прием можно использовать для «исключения» части программного кода из программы не удаляя его как такового.

6. При указании в программе выражений, содержащих любые скобки нужно помнить, что количество закрытых и открытых скобок должна быть одинаковой.

7. Если нужно использовать несколько операторов в качестве одного составного оператора, то их следует взять в операторные скобки, начинающиеся словом begin и заканчиваются end. При этом количество слов begin в программе должна совпадать с количеством слов end.

8. Все переменные, константы и типы данных, используемых в программе, должны быть описаны в разделах const, type и var.

9. Для Паскаль не важно заглавные или строчечные символы. Переменные А и а — одна и та же. Команда Write и WRITE будут выполнятся одинаково. (Для С (Си) это правило не работает. Переменные А и а — разные переменные)

Необязательные, но желаемые правила:

1. После команды begin все последующие команды, вплоть до соответствующего ему end, желательно записывать с отступом (например, на величину слова begin).

2. Названия всех команд желательно записывать строчными буквами, а переменные — большими.

Если вы нашли ошибку, пожалуйста, выделите фрагмент текста и нажмите Ctrl+Enter.

Programing for beginner's

Сообщить об опечатке

Текст, который будет отправлен нашим редакторам: